#4ee18e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ee18e is composed of 30.6% red, 88.2%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 65.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 146.1 degrees, a saturation of 71% and a lightness of 59.4%. #4ee18e color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#00c31d.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#4ee18e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ee18e has RGB values of R:78, G:225,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.37,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 5169550.
